PharmaBlock Sciences (Nanjing), Inc. - SWOT Analysis: Strengths

PharmaBlock Sciences is recognized for its strong focus on innovative research and development (R&D) capabilities. In 2022, the company invested approximately $18 million into R&D, which accounted for about 15% of its total revenue. This emphasis on R&D enables PharmaBlock to maintain a competitive edge in the pharmaceutical industry.

The company boasts a robust portfolio of chemical products, including over 500 building blocks for drug development. As of 2023, PharmaBlock has expanded its catalog to include more than 1,200 distinct chemical entities, catering to various therapeutic areas such as oncology, infectious diseases, and neurological disorders.

Strategic partnerships play a crucial role in PharmaBlock's strengths. As of 2023, the company has established collaborations with prominent pharmaceutical giants like Merck and Bristol-Myers Squibb. These partnerships not only enhance PharmaBlock's credibility but also provide access to advanced technologies and extensive distribution networks.

PharmaBlock's pipeline of drug discovery and development solutions is both high-quality and diverse. The company currently has 15 projects in various stages of clinical trials, with a focus on small molecule drugs. In 2023, PharmaBlock reported that 60% of its pipeline is in Phase 2 trials, indicating a strong potential for future product launches.

The company's strong presence in both domestic and international markets is another significant strength. In 2022, PharmaBlock's revenue from international sales reached approximately $30 million, representing a growth of 25% compared to the previous year. The company operates in over 20 countries, including major markets such as the United States, Europe, and Japan, further solidifying its global footprint.

PharmaBlock Sciences (Nanjing), Inc. - SWOT Analysis: Weaknesses

The dependency on specific major clients could pose risks for PharmaBlock Sciences. In 2022, approximately 65% of the company's revenue came from its top three clients. This significant concentration exposes the company to potential financial instability if any of these clients were to reduce orders or switch to competitors.

High operational costs are another critical weakness. PharmaBlock reported an operational cost increase of 15% year-over-year, largely driven by rising raw material expenses and labor costs. This has impacted profit margins, which were recorded at 22% in Q2 2023, down from 27% in the previous year.

Additionally, PharmaBlock's brand recognition is limited compared to larger global competitors like Thermo Fisher Scientific and Merck KGaA. As of 2023, PharmaBlock ranked 12th in the global API (Active Pharmaceutical Ingredient) industry, with a market share of 3%, while Thermo Fisher holds approximately 15% market share.

Potential gaps in customer service efficiency have also been noted, as customer satisfaction ratings for PharmaBlock were reported at 72% in 2022, while the industry average for satisfaction in the pharmaceutical supply chain was around 85%. Customer complaints regarding response times and support staff have increased by 10% over the last year, highlighting the need for improvements in service delivery.

PharmaBlock Sciences (Nanjing), Inc. - SWOT Analysis: Opportunities

PharmaBlock Sciences operates in an industry where opportunities for growth are influenced by various market dynamics. The following outlines the key opportunities that the company can capitalize on:

Expansion in Emerging Markets with Growing Pharmaceutical Needs

The global pharmaceutical market is projected to reach $1.5 trillion by 2023, with a significant share of this growth occurring in emerging markets. Countries such as India and China are expected to contribute heavily due to rising healthcare expenditures. In 2020, India’s pharmaceutical market was valued at approximately $42 billion and is expected to grow to $65 billion by 2024. China's market is anticipated to exceed $140 billion by 2024.

Increasing Demand for Cost-effective and Innovative Drug Development Services

The rising cost of drug development—averaging at around $2.6 billion per drug—highlights the need for cost-effective solutions. PharmaBlock can address this demand by providing innovative drug development services that lower the costs and timeframes associated with bringing new drugs to market. The global contract research organization (CRO) market size was valued at $44 billion in 2020 and is expected to grow at a CAGR of 7.6% from 2021 to 2028, reaching $78 billion by 2028.

Opportunities to Leverage AI and Technology for Advanced Solutions

Artificial Intelligence (AI) is reshaping the pharmaceutical landscape. The global AI in the healthcare market was valued at approximately $4 billion in 2020 and is projected to grow at a CAGR of 44% from 2021 to 2028, reaching around $45 billion by 2028. Companies that integrate AI-driven solutions can streamline drug discovery, optimize clinical trials, and enhance patient engagement, yielding a competitive advantage.

Trends in Personalized Medicine Creating New Product Demands

The personalized medicine market size was valued at approximately $490 billion in 2020 and is projected to reach $2.4 trillion by 2028, growing at a CAGR of 22%. As healthcare becomes more tailored to individual patients' genetic makeups, PharmaBlock can explore partnerships and development of customized therapies that align with this trend, addressing specific patient needs while maximizing market potential.

PharmaBlock Sciences (Nanjing), Inc. - SWOT Analysis: Threats

PharmaBlock Sciences operates in a highly competitive pharmaceutical services market, with numerous global players vying for market share. In 2022, the global pharmaceutical contract manufacturing market was valued at approximately $140 billion and is projected to reach $256 billion by 2030, growing at a CAGR of around 8.3% from 2022 to 2030. This intense competition can pressure pricing strategies and margins for companies like PharmaBlock.

Regulatory changes are another significant threat. The pharmaceutical industry is subject to stringent regulations that can vary widely across regions. In recent years, regulations such as the FDA's guidance on expedited drug development and the European Medicines Agency's (EMA) updates to clinical trial regulations have made compliance more complex. As of mid-2023, the FDA reported that 60% of drug applications faced delays due to regulatory issues, which could impact PharmaBlock’s timelines and operational efficiency.

Economic fluctuations also pose a threat to R&D investments. The pharmaceutical sector is sensitive to economic cycles, with recessions often leading to cuts in research budgets. According to a 2023 report by Evaluate Pharma, global pharmaceutical R&D spending was estimated at $212 billion in 2022, projected to grow at a modest rate amid economic uncertainties. If economic conditions worsen, PharmaBlock may face reduced investment from clients, impacting its growth prospects.

Finally, potential intellectual property (IP) challenges in international markets can hinder PharmaBlock's operations. Approximately 75% of companies reported facing IP challenges when entering new markets, particularly in regions with less stringent enforcement laws. In 2022, the total number of patent disputes in the pharmaceutical sector rose by 10%, emphasizing the growing risk in maintaining proprietary technology and processes globally.
